The Fundamentals of a Data Conversion Plan
In the lifecycle of enterprise software systems, data conversion is often the most critical and complex phase of a project. A Data Conversion Plan is a formal document that outlines the strategy, processes, and tools required to migrate data from a legacy environment to a new target system. Without a robust plan, organizations risk data corruption, loss of historical integrity, and significant operational downtime.
The Objectives of Data Conversion
The primary goal is to ensure that data remains accurate, complete, and usable in the new system. This involves not only moving raw data points but also transforming them to fit the schema, business logic, and reporting requirements of the target platform. Effective planning minimizes the risks of data degradation and ensures that the transition process is repeatable and auditable.
Core Phases of the Conversion Plan
A comprehensive plan typically follows a structured approach:
- Data Discovery and Profiling: This phase involves auditing the existing data. Teams must identify what data exists, its quality, its sources, and its dependencies. This identifies "dirty" data that needs cleansing before migration.
- Mapping and Transformation: This is the technical heart of the process. It involves creating a map between source system fields and target system fields. During this stage, business rules are applied to transform data formats, standardize naming conventions, and handle variations in logic between systems.
- Data Cleansing: Before migration, organizations must remove duplicate records, correct inaccurate entries, and fill in missing mandatory fields. This is often the most time-consuming part of the project.
- Extraction, Transformation, and Loading (ETL): The actual movement of data. It involves writing scripts or using ETL tools to pull data, apply transformations, and load it into the new environment.
- Verification and Validation: Post-loading, the data must be verified. This involves reconciliation reports to ensure record counts match and spot-checks to confirm that data values are mapped correctly.
Key Challenges to Anticipate
Data conversion rarely goes perfectly on the first try. Organizations should plan for common obstacles:
- Data Complexity: Legacy systems often contain "hidden" logic or undocumented custom fields that do not translate easily to modern, standardized platforms.
- Performance Bottlenecks: Large datasets can take hours or even days to process. The plan must account for windows of time when the systems can be taken offline.
- Stakeholder Alignment: Different departments may define "correct" data differently. Establishing a single source of truth for business definitions is vital.
Best Practices for Success
To ensure a smooth transition, the project team should adhere to the following principles:
First, prioritize small-scale pilot migrations. Testing the process with a subset of data allows the team to refine the transformation scripts before committing to the full-scale production migration. Second, maintain a strict audit trail. Every transformation rule should be documented, and every change to the data must be tracked for regulatory compliance and troubleshooting purposes.
Finally, involve the business users early. IT teams understand the technology, but business stakeholders understand the data. Their participation in the validation phase is the final insurance policy against post-go-live failures.
Ultimately, a successful Data Conversion Plan acts as a roadmap. By documenting expectations, responsibilities, and technical procedures, an organization can transform a high-risk technical project into a controlled, manageable business process.
